I've got a tractor that only gets run ~4hrs/3months(not at home). The
battery can't stay charged up and I have no electricity in the vicinity. So
far I jump it from my car and then it can start on its own when warmed up.
I considered pulling the battery when I leave and putting it on a "battery
maintainer" when I get home, but don't really want to lug the battery back
and forth.
Found this solar charger for an RV that is only $30, 1.8watts @ 15V. I
could install a cigarette lighter outlet on the tractor, get a cigarette
lighter extension cord, and put the charger on the roof of the tractor shed.
My question is - Would the battery be discharged by the long periods of no
sun, night time etc.? I guess if the circuitry is good enough quality that
would not happen. Has anyone used one of these unattended for any length of
time?
